Barrow 2-1 Wrexham

Barrow moved out of the relegation zone with a 2-1 win at home to Wrexham on Tuesday night.

Nick Chadwick netted the winner in the 76th minute after coming off the bench with the scores tied at 1-1. Ashley Westwood had earlier put the ball in his own net to cancel out Mark Jones' superb opener for the away side.

Barrow had lost five of their previous six games in the league but climbed above Eastbourne Borough into 20th after their first league victory at Holker Street in five months.

Wrexham, who are without a win in six games, started out strongly with Jones almost finding the back of the net, only to see his fourth-minute shot deflected against the post.

But chances were limited for both sides in an uneventful first half with both teams lacking imagination in the final third.

The match came to life on the hour mark when Jones smashed home a 20-yard drive past the hapless Tim Deasy in the Barrow goal.

But it took just four minutes for the Bluebirds to equalise as Westwood turned the ball into the goal after Sam Russell had failed to deal with an Andy Bond shot.

Paul Rutherford then set up Chadwick for a winner with the substitute expertly finishing past Russell from 20 yards out.

Wrexham's woes continued as Mansour Assoumani was sent off in the closing minutes for a poor tackle on Paul Edwards.
